Michael J. Sandel
“This line of reasoning leads Kant to the second formulation of the categorical imperative: “Act in such a way that you always treat humanity, whether in your own person or in the person of any other, never simply as a means, but always at the same time as an end.”23 This is the formula of humanity as an end.”
Michael J. Sandel, Justice: What's the Right Thing to Do?
